IELTS test in Australia – August 2010 (Academic Module)

IELTS exam in Australia was described by our kind friend P. Here is what she remembered:

Listening test

Section 1. Two people were talking at uni about booking a holiday.
Section 2. A map / directions for getting around in the university.
Section 3. Two people were talking about an assignment.
Section 4. About types of fruit and its quality.
Questions: multiple choice, filling in the map, filling in the gaps.

Reading test

Passage 1. Don’t remember.
Passage 2: About fossil fuels discovery.
Passage 3: About memorizing history.

Writing test

Writing Task 1 (a report)

There was a bar chart describing sales figures for different games, such as mobile phone games, console games, online games, etc from 2000 to 2006 in Britain.

Writing task 2 (an essay)

The major cities are growing and it causes problems. What problems are these? How are young people affected by them? What can be done to improve the situation?

Speaking test

Interview

– Describe your home town.
– What do you like there?
– What do you do in your free time there?
– What needs to be done there to improve it?

Cue Card

Tell about a job advertisement which you recently read, please say
– What job was it for?
– Where did you read it?
– Would you like to apply for that position, and why?

Discussion

– Which color do you like the most?
– What color will you choose to paint the walls of your room?
– Is there a particular color that is important to people in your country?
